In the Court of Appeals Sixth Appellate District of Texas at Texarkana
No. 06-23-00116-CR
TIMOTHY JAN LEFTWICH, Appellant V. THE STATE OF TEXAS, Appellee
On Appeal from the 5th District Court Cass County, Texas Trial Court No. 2021-F-00104
Before Stevens, C.J., van Cleef and Rambin, JJ.
Memorandum Opinion by Chief Justice Stevens MEMORANDUM OPINION Timothy Jan Leftwich challenges his convictions for the sexual assault of Amy Fike1 in this case and two other companion cases.2 Leftwich alleges (1) that the evidence is insufficient to show he did not have consent at the time of the alleged offense and (2) that the trial court erred in refusing to allow Leftwich to cross-examine Fike about her affair with another person. We addressed these issues in detail in our opinion in his companion appeal filed under cause number 06-23-00114-CR. For the reasons stated therein, we overrule these issues and affirm the conviction in this case.
We affirm the trial court’s judgment.
Scott E. Stevens Chief Justice Date Submitted: January 31, 2024 Date Decided: March 1, 2024 Do Not Publish
The trial court used a pseudonym for the complainant, and we will use the same pseudonym.
In companion cause numbers 06-23-00114-CR and 06-23-00115-CR, Leftwich appeals two other convictions for sexual assault arising out of the same facts.
